Calculating 140 kph in mph

Now, let's apply this knowledge to convert 140 kph to mph. We simply multiply 140 by the conversion factor:

140 kph * 0.621371 miles/kph ≈ 86.99 mph

Which means, 140 kph is approximately equal to 87 mph. Consider this: while the exact value is 86. 99094 mph, rounding to the nearest whole number (87 mph) is sufficient for most practical purposes. This precision is especially important when dealing with speed limits or vehicle speeds.

Practical Applications of the Conversion

The ability to convert between kph and mph has numerous practical applications across various fields:

  • International Travel: Understanding speed limits and vehicle speeds in different countries is key for safe driving. Many countries use kph, while others use mph, requiring a quick and accurate conversion. To give you an idea, if you're driving in a country with an 80 kph speed limit, knowing it's roughly 50 mph allows for safer and more compliant driving.

  • Global Data Analysis: Researchers, statisticians, and data analysts often work with datasets containing speed data from various sources. Converting between kph and mph is essential to ensure data consistency and accurate analysis. This is particularly relevant in fields like transportation research, meteorology, and environmental science.

  • Automotive Industry: The automotive industry designs vehicles and conducts testing globally. Converting speeds between kph and mph is crucial for standardizing performance data and ensuring proper functioning across international markets. Understanding the top speed of a vehicle, irrespective of the units used in its specifications, is essential for comparison and marketing.

  • Aviation: While aviation predominantly uses knots (nautical miles per hour), understanding the conversion between kph and mph is helpful for comparing airspeeds with ground speeds expressed in different units. Many flight planning tools allow for input in different speed units, making the conversion essential for accurate calculations.

Q: Is the conversion factor always exactly 0.621371?

A: The conversion factor is an approximation. The precise value is slightly more complex, but 0.621371 is accurate enough for most practical applications. Higher precision might be needed for specialized scientific or engineering calculations.

Q: Are there online converters available?

A: Yes, numerous online converters can quickly and accurately convert between kph and mph. These tools are convenient, but understanding the underlying calculation is still beneficial.

Q: What about converting other units of speed?

A: Similar conversion factors exist for other units of speed, such as meters per second (m/s), feet per second (fps), and knots. These conversions generally involve multiplying or dividing by appropriate conversion factors based on the relationship between the units of distance and time.
